In cataract surgery, the all-natural lens that generally forms in the eye is removed and replaced with a man-made intraocular lens (IOL). There are many kinds of IOLs, including monofocal as well as multifocal lenses.
Expense
The expense of cataract surgical treatment differs depending upon the type of lens and surgical method used. The cosmetic surgeon's experience, area as well as name acknowledgment also contribute to the total price of cataract surgical treatment.
Medicare and also private insurance policy commonly cover a portion of the costs of cataract surgery, yet people will certainly need to spend for out-of-pocket expenses such as physician/surgeon costs, deductibles or copayments.
Typically, the ordinary out-of-pocket expenditure for basic cataract surgery making use of a monofocal lens is $3,500 per eye. This includes the physician's cost, facility cost and anesthetic cost.

LASIK Enhancement
LASIK improvement is a choice offered to people who have actually experienced a decline in their vision after the preliminary LASIK treatment. The procedure can correct underlying refractive mistakes that weren't fixed with the very first surgical procedure.
A little percent of individuals don't see as well after their very first LASIK treatment as they expected. They may have residual eye-related problems that weren't addressed with the initial treatment, or they may merely be older as well as much more vulnerable to the adjustments in their vision that happen naturally with age.
LASIK improvement is a reliable method to deal with these concerns. However, success relies on timing. Enhancement can be executed anywhere from 3 months to ten years after the initial LASIK.

LASIK eye surgical procedure reshapes the cornea with safe medical lasers so light enters your eyes and also focuses properly on your retina.
During the treatment, anesthetic eye decreases will be put on minimize discomfort. A slim flap of tissue will certainly be produced at the surface area of your eye, which will certainly be briefly pulled back to allow access to the cornea.
The excimer laser creates an amazing ultraviolet light beam that eliminates ("ablates") microscopic quantities of corneal tissue to improve it. The outcome is an extra steep curve in the center of the cornea, which permits light to concentrate more straight on the retina for boosted vision.
